Step 1: Emergency Response and Assessment

We’ll arrive at your property within 60 minutes to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. Our technicians will document the damage and create a customized restoration plan.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

Our team will use specialized equipment, such as desiccants and water extractors, to remove standing water and moisture from the concrete. We’ll also use air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the affected area and prevent mold growth.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, our technicians will clean and sanitize the concrete to remove any remaining dirt, debris, or bacteria.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ure a safe and healthy environment.

Step 4: Restoration and Repair

Finally, our team will repair and restore your concrete foundation to its original condition. We’ll use specialized materials and techniques to ensure a long-lasting solution.

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ost in Sunnyvale, TX

The cost of Concrete Water Damage Restoration services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sunnyvale, TX. Our team will provide a free estimate and work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Concrete Water Damage Rest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used, and labor required
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ials used, and labor required
Emergency Response and Assessment $100 – $500 Time of day, location, and severity of damage

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
